{"product_id":"biolegend-108301","title":"Biolegend, 108301, Purified anti-mouse Ly-51 Antibody, 50μg","description":"\u003cp\u003eLy-51 is a 140 kD protein also known as 6C3\/BP-1. It is a homodimeric cell-surface glycoprotein with aminopeptidase A (APA) activity. Ly-51 is expressed on B cell progenitors, bone marrow stromal cell lines, thymic dendritic cells, and cortical epithelial cells. Ly-51 expression can be upregulated by IL-7 stimulation.\u003cbr\u003e\n50μg\u003cbr\u003e\nVerified Reactivity: Mouse\u003cbr\u003e\nAntibody Type: Monoclonal\u003cbr\u003e\nHost Species: Rat\u003cbr\u003e\nImmunogen: C57BL\/6 mouse Pre-B lymphoma cell line (L1-2) plus Abelson murine leukemia virus-specific cytotoxic T-cell clones\u003cbr\u003e\nFormulation: Phosphate-buffered solution, pH 7.2, containing 0.09% sodium azide.\u003cbr\u003e\nPreparation: The antibody was purified by affinity chromatography.\u003cbr\u003e\nConcentration: 0.5 mg\/ml\u003cbr\u003e\nStorage \u0026amp; Handling: The antibody solution should be stored undiluted between 2°C and 8°C.\u003cbr\u003e\nApplication: FC - Quality tested IP, IHC-F - Reported in the literature, not verified in house\u003cbr\u003e\nRecommended Usage: Each lot of this antibody is quality control tested by immunofluorescent staining with flow cytometric analysis.
